Do you need a car in Lincoln, NE?

A car can be very helpful in Lincoln, NE, especially if you need to travel between different parts of the city for work. The public transportation system is available but might not cover all areas as efficiently as a personal vehicle. Employers often prefer candidates who can drive, as it makes commuting and attending meetings more convenient.


Having a car can also enhance your ability to find a job by allowing you to reach more job sites and interview locations. It provides flexibility and can give you an edge in a competitive job market. Job seekers should consider this when planning their search in Lincoln, NE.

Lincoln, NE, offers various transportation options, making it possible to get around without a car. Many residents rely on public transit provided by STAR Transit, which offers bus routes covering much of the city. The StarTran bus service operates on a schedule, ensuring you can travel to many parts of the city at regular intervals.

Walking and biking are popular ways to get around in Lincoln, especially in the warmer months. The city has many bike lanes and paths that make it safe to ride a bicycle. Walking can be a healthy and eco-friendly option for short distances. However, consider the weather when choosing this option. During winter, heavy snowfall and icy conditions can make walking and biking challenging. During these times, having a car might be more convenient for commuting.

If you choose not to drive, ridesharing services like Uber and Lyft are available in Lincoln. These options can provide flexibility and comfort, especially during inclement weather. They also allow you to travel to areas not easily reached by public transit. While a car is not necessary in Lincoln, it can be a helpful tool, particularly during harsh weather conditions or for longer commutes.

What is the job market like in Lincoln, NE?

Lincoln, Nebraska offers a diverse job market with opportunities across various sectors. The city’s economy benefits from a mix of government, education, and healthcare jobs. This combination creates a stable job environment for many professionals. Recent economic reports highlight growth in technology and renewable energy sectors, which adds to the job variety.

The unemployment rate in Lincoln remains relatively low compared to national averages. This indicates a healthy job market where job seekers can find positions in their fields. Job fairs and local recruitment events are common, helping job seekers connect with potential employers. Networking events are also popular, offering candidates chances to meet industry professionals.

Lincoln's cost of living is moderate, making it easier for job seekers to manage expenses while searching for work. The presence of several large employers means many job openings, providing flexibility in career choices. Whether someone seeks a stable position or an opportunity for growth, Lincoln’s job market offers a promising landscape.
